Destination: Pyramids of Giza

The Giza Plateau is home to one of the most iconic landmarks in the world—the Pyramids of Giza. Comprising three main pyramids (the Great Pyramid of Khufu, the Pyramid of Khafre, and the Pyramid of Menkaure), this site is a testament to ancient Egypt’s architectural prowess and enduring legacy.

Key Highlights:

  • The Great Pyramid of Khufu (Cheops): The largest of the three pyramids and one of the Seven Wonders of the Ancient World. Built around 2580-2560 BCE, it was originally 146.6 meters tall.
  • The Pyramid of Khafre (Chephren): Recognizable by the remnants of its original casing stones at the top, this pyramid is slightly smaller than Khufu’s but appears taller due to its elevated position.
  • The Pyramid of Menkaure: The smallest of the three, known for its complex mortuary temple and adjacent queen pyramids.

Your guide will provide historical insights and fascinating stories about the construction, purpose, and significance of these ancient structures. You will have ample time to explore and take photos.

Destination: The Great Sphinx of Giza

A short walk from the pyramids lies the Great Sphinx, a mythical creature with the body of a lion and the head of a pharaoh, believed to be King Khafre. This limestone statue, which stands 20 meters high and 73 meters long, has guarded the Giza Plateau for over 4,500 years.

Key Highlights:

  • The Face of the Sphinx: Believed to represent Pharaoh Khafre, the face of the Sphinx is a fascinating subject for historical and artistic study.
  • Theories and Mysteries: Your guide will discuss various theories about the Sphinx’s origins, purpose, and the mystery of its missing nose.

Spend some time walking around the Sphinx, taking photos, and absorbing the enigmatic atmosphere of this ancient monument.

Destination: Saqqara Necropolis

A 30-minute drive from Giza will take you to Saqqara, an extensive ancient burial ground serving as the necropolis for the ancient Egyptian capital, Memphis. Saqqara is famous for its Step Pyramid, the oldest stone pyramid in Egypt, built for Pharaoh Djoser by the architect Imhotep around 2670 BCE.

Key Highlights:

  • Step Pyramid of Djoser: The first monumental stone structure in history, consisting of six stepped layers.
  • Pyramid of Unas: Notable for its pyramid texts, some of the earliest religious texts in the world.
  • Mastaba Tombs: Explore the well-preserved mastabas (rectangular tombs) of high-ranking officials, adorned with intricate carvings and paintings depicting daily life and religious rituals.

Your guide will provide detailed explanations of the significance and history of these structures, as well as the innovations in pyramid design and construction.

Destination: Ancient City of Memphis

A short drive from Saqqara, Memphis was the ancient capital of Lower Egypt and a cultural, religious, and administrative center. Founded around 3100 BCE by the legendary King Menes, Memphis is now an open-air museum showcasing an array of artifacts and monuments.

Key Highlights:

  • Colossus of Ramses II: A massive limestone statue of Ramses II, one of Egypt’s greatest pharaohs, which originally stood at the temple of Ptah.
  • Alabaster Sphinx: A smaller, yet impressive, sphinx carved from a single piece of alabaster, representing either Pharaoh Amenhotep II or Amenhotep III.
  • Temple Ruins: The remains of various temples dedicated to Ptah, the creator god and patron of artisans.

Your guide will narrate the history of Memphis, its rise and decline, and its significance in the ancient world.
